Research Abstract |
The aim of this study is to clarify the behavior of electrowetting, which is wetting phenomena under an electric field. In order to avoid the problems of roughness and inhomogeneity on solid surface, the microemulsion composed of three fluids was chosen as an experimental system. From the standpoint of conductivity, furthermore, at least one of three fluids in microemulsion contains an ionic liquid having high conductivity. We investigated the wettability of liquid drop under an electric field by measuring the contact angle.
